How to Choose the Right Sheller for Your Harvest
Selecting the right sheller begins with an honest assessment of the annual harvest weight and the intended use of the peanuts. A machine designed for speed may be too rough for seeds, while a quiet, gentle model might struggle with massive volumes. Matching the machine’s capacity to your realistic yield prevents overspending on industrial features you won’t use.
Consider the power source available in your workspace before making a final decision. Most small shellers run on standard 110V or 220V power, but some high-efficiency models may require specific circuit breakers or dedicated lines. Ensure the machine’s footprint matches your available storage space when the shelling season concludes.
Throughput versus precision is the ultimate tradeoff in the shelling world. Decide whether you prefer a machine that finishes the job quickly with a few broken kernels, or one that takes longer but preserves every nut in perfect condition. Your end goal—whether it is peanut butter, roasting, or seed saving—will dictate which side of that tradeoff you should land on.
Preparing Your Peanut Harvest for Automatic Shelling
Success in automatic shelling starts in the field, long before the machine is turned on. Peanuts must be cured to a moisture content of roughly 7% to 10% to ensure the shells are brittle enough to crack cleanly. Proper curing prevents the kernels from becoming rubbery, which often leads to them being crushed rather than shelled.
If the peanuts are too moist, the shells will bend rather than break, leading to jammed rollers and frustrated operators. Conversely, overly dry peanuts become extremely brittle and are prone to splitting during the mechanical agitation process. Monitoring moisture levels with a simple probe or the “snap test” is a vital step in preparation.
Always pre-screen the harvest to remove large rocks, thick stems, or heavy clods of dirt that can damage the internal screens. A quick pass through a coarse manual sieve or a hardware cloth screen can prevent hours of mechanical troubleshooting later. Clean inputs lead to clean outputs and a much longer lifespan for your equipment.
Essential Maintenance Tips for Long-Lasting Shellers
Dust and fine debris are the primary enemies of any electric motor and mechanical linkage. After every session, use compressed air to clear peanut skins and fine dust from the motor housing and air intakes. Allowing dust to build up can lead to overheating and premature motor failure during a long day of work.
Lubrication of the main bearings and chain drives should be performed at the start of every season and after every twenty hours of operation. Using a food-grade lubricant is a smart precaution, even if the oil doesn’t directly contact the kernels. Check for any loose bolts or vibrating panels that might have shifted during the high-vibration shelling process.
Regularly inspect the tension on the drive belts, as a slipping belt will cause uneven shelling and unnecessary heat buildup. A well-maintained machine not only lasts longer but also performs with much higher consistency. Keeping a small kit of spare belts and common fuses on hand ensures that a minor failure doesn’t halt your entire harvest schedule.
Adjusting Roller Spacing to Prevent Damaged Kernels
Every peanut variety, from the small Spanish types to the jumbo Virginias, requires a specific roller gap for optimal shelling. If the gap is too narrow, the machine will pulverize the kernels; if it is too wide, the pods will pass through uncracked. Finding the “sweet spot” is a skill developed through careful observation and incremental changes.
Most high-quality shellers feature an adjustable sieve or roller system that can be fine-tuned in small increments. It is best to start with a wider setting and gradually tighten it until the majority of shells are cracking open without damaging the nuts inside. Trial batches are essential whenever switching varieties or after a significant change in the crop’s moisture level.
Run a small handful through the machine, inspect the results for splits or bruising, and make minor adjustments before committing the entire harvest. If you notice an increase in broken kernels mid-way through, stop and re-check the gap, as vibrations can sometimes cause settings to drift. Precision at this stage directly translates to higher yields and better quality food for your table.
